A good coffee date outfit does one thing really well: it looks like you put thought into it without looking like you stressed over it.
That particular balance is more achievable than it sounds, and it tends to come down to a few reliable combinations that just work. These are the coffee date outfits worth having in your back pocket.

The building blocks of a great coffee date outfit:
- Straight or wide leg jeans with a fitted top for the most reliable, always-works combination
- Knit sets or matching co-ords that look intentional with almost zero effort required
- Oversized blazers over simple basics adding polish without tipping into overdressed territory
- Midi or mini skirts with casual tops for something a little more feminine without feeling too formal
- Clean, simple footwear like loafers, ballet flats, or white trainers to keep the look grounded
- A quality bag that pulls the whole thing together, whether that’s a tote, a shoulder bag, or something structured
Classic Casual Vibes
This look is a total go-to. Cropped black pants keep it sleek, white sneakers add that chill vibe, and layering a beige sweater over a white shirt is just the right touch of cozy. Perfect for those mornings when you want to look effortlessly cool.
Edgy Meets Cozy
Gray jeans and black all the way here. The black longsleeve paired with a leather jacket screams cool-girl energy. Plus, it’s perfect for sipping coffee outdoors when it’s a bit chilly. Bonus points for looking stylish and warm.

Boho Maxi Skirt Magic
Maxi skirts are so cozy and chic. Pair a brown patterned maxi skirt with a simple white tee and brown leather shoes. Don’t forget a large brown shoulder bag to carry your essentials. Perfect for when you want to feel feminine but comfy.
Denim Skirt & Boots Combo
A blue denim mini skirt paired with an oversized striped top is such a fun mix of casual and statement. Knee-high brown boots and a dark brown bag finish this look off perfectly for fall coffee dates.

Parisian Inspired Chic
If you want to channel that classic Parisian vibe, try high-waisted ankle-grazing jeans with frayed edges. A black square neck long sleeve top and black leather boots with heels finish the look. Très chic for your coffee date.
Teacher-Inspired Elegance
Feeling a little polished? A midi pencil skirt with knee-high boots paired with a white shirt and gray long sleeve combo is so smart-casual. The brown bag ties it all together for a sophisticated coffee date look.
